Lisnaskea would be the registration district which covers quite a few townlands.
You would need to order the death certificate to find the cause of death but it will also list his occupation. See here for details on Irish death certificates (not nearly as informative as Scottish ones)-

One possiblity is that if he met with some sort of accident (drowning for example) and the body wasn't discovered/identified for a while then the certificate would have been issued at the time the death was registered and not when he died.
